What is your typical process for working with a new student?
When teaching new students I first inquire about any current or past injuries. I am also curious about the level of yoga experience held by each student. The answers to these help me to be mindful of postures and movements I teach during the practice. This allows the student to feel the right amount of ease and challenge in each pose.

What advice would you give a student looking to hire a teacher in your area of expertise?
Personally, when seeking a teacher to lead myself in the practice, I wanted to find someone with a deep love and appreciation of the practice. It is also important to seek a teacher who knows great ways to modify postures as well as someone who is able to challenge their students.
What questions should students think through before talking to teachers about their needs?
The only question a student should reflect on before talking to teachers is " what is my purpose for exploring the practice of yoga". From there, the teacher can guide.
